摘 要:大中型林栖兽类是高山峡谷区最重要的野生动物保护对象,开展交通干线运行对其分布影响的研究,可为高山峡谷区公路建设项目生态选线提供重要的技术支撑。本文采用红外相机自动拍摄法,调查四川省典型高山峡谷区交通干线走廊带大中型林栖兽类组成和分布,通过MaxEnt模型预测其受交通干线的影响程度。结果表明:(1)在高山峡谷区,交通干线两侧0.1~1.0 km的森林生态系统中有7种大中型林栖兽类分布,部分保护物种在走廊带仍具有较大的种群数量,记录到的观测点数量位居前列;(2)在天然状态下,以森林植被为主的高山峡谷区是大中型林栖兽类的高适宜生境集中分布区,新建交通干线使其走廊带大中型林栖兽类生境适宜度平均值降低30%,高适宜生境面积减少41.61%;(3)在以森林植被为主的高山峡谷区,交通干线明线段对大中型林栖兽类生境影响范围主要在道路中心线两侧300 m内。Large and medium-sized forest-dwelling animals are the most important wildlife protection objects in mountain and canyon areas.Conducting research on the impact of transportation trunk lines on their distribution can provide important technical support for ecological route selection in highway construction projects in high mountain and canyon areas.Based on the typical high mountain and canyon transportation trunk lines in Sichuan Province,an infrared camera automatic photography method was used to investigate the composition and distribution of large and medium-sized forest-dwelling animals in the area.The MaxEnt model was used to predict the degree of influence of the transportation arteries on them.The research results indicate that∶(1) In the alpine and canyon region,there are 7 types of large and medium-sized forest-dwelling animals distributed in the forest ecosystem between 0.1 km and 1.0 km on both sides of the transportation trunk line,and some protected species still have a large population in the corridor,the number of recorded observation points ranks among the top;(2) Under natural conditions,alpine and canyon region dominated by forest vegetation are highly suitable habitats for large and medium-sized forest-dwelling animals,and the construction of new transportation trunk lines has reduced the average suitability of large and medium sized forest animals in its corridor by 30%,and reduced the area of highly suitable habitats by 41.61%;(3) In alpine and canyon region dominated by forest vegetation,the impact of transportation arteries open-wire line road section on the habitats of large and medium-sized forest-dwelling animals is mainly within 300 m on both sides of the road centerline.
